Two determinations, one delay
The civil contractor hands over a slab two weeks late. The mechanical contractor can't start, claims two weeks, and is granted them.
The employer then looks to recover those two weeks from the civil contractor, whose own Engineer determines that the handover date was met — because under the civil contract the obligation was to complete the slab, not to release it to anybody, and the works information says nothing about a handover.
Two determinations, made properly, on the same fortnight. One says the delay happened and one says it didn't. Nothing in either contract requires the two to agree, and no mechanism exists to make them.
What the role actually covers
Contract Week 3 set out the Engineer as one role on one contract: authority delegated by the employer, a duty to act impartially in reaching a determination, and a decision that binds both parties until challenged.
Every word of that survives on a multi-contract job. What doesn't survive is the assumption underneath it, which is that there is one of them.
Each package contract appoints its own. Sometimes the same firm is named in several — and as last week set out, sometimes it is named in some and not others. Whatever the arrangement, the appointment is made contract by contract, and so is the authority.
Impartial between whom
The duty to act impartially is narrower than it sounds, and the narrowness is the point.
An Engineer administering the mechanical contract owes duties under the mechanical contract. They must hold the balance between that employer and that contractor. They owe nothing at all to the civil contractor, who is a stranger to the contract they are administering.
So when they determine that two weeks were lost through no fault of the mechanical contractor, they are not making a finding against the civil contractor. They are answering a question that was only ever about their own contract, and they are answering it correctly.
The finding that the civil contractor caused it would have to be made under the civil contract, by a different Engineer, on evidence that Engineer can compel — and the mechanical contractor's records are not evidence they can compel.
The evidence doesn't travel
This is where the practical difficulty sits, and it is a records problem before it is a legal one.
A determination is made on what the determining Engineer has in front of them. Under one contract that is the whole project: one set of programmes, one daily record, one progress figure. Across contracts each Engineer sees one package's documents, produced by one party, in that party's format and on that party's cut-off.
Neither of them is looking at the other's programme. Neither can require it. So the same fortnight is examined twice, from two record sets that were never reconciled, by two people with no obligation to speak to each other.
Which means an analysis prepared for one determination may be useless in the other — not because it is wrong, but because it rests on documents the second Engineer has no access to and no duty to consider.
Who carries the gap
When the two determinations don't match, the difference has to land somewhere, and the contracts decide where.
An extension granted under one contract costs the employer time. A deduction not recoverable under another costs the employer money. On a single contract those two questions are the same question with one answer; here they are separate questions, separately answered, and the employer holds whatever falls between.
That is not an accident of drafting. It is the integration risk from week 2 arriving in a specific form: the employer took the interfaces back when the packages were let, and this is one of the bills for it.
What a planner produces
Two things change in the work itself.
An analysis is prepared for a determination, not for a project. The question is which contract it will be read under and which Engineer will read it. The same event can need two, built on different record sets, reaching conclusions that are consistent with each other but not identical.
The interface obligation has to be found before it is needed. If the civil contract doesn't oblige a handover to the follow-on trade, that is knowable on day one by reading it. Discovering it during a determination is what turns a schedule problem into an unrecoverable one.
Neither of those is a technique. They are a reordering of when the reading happens, and the cost of getting the order wrong is measured in weeks nobody can recover.
System design
Four records, none of which needs a system, and all of which have to exist before a determination rather than during one.
| Record | Produced by | Required quality | Verified against | Feeds |
|---|---|---|---|---|
| Engineer register | Contracts | One line per package: who, and with what delegated powers | The appointment clause in each | Where a determination is sought |
| Handover obligation | Contracts | Quoted, not summarised — complete, or release to a named party | The works information | Interface register · delay events |
| Determination log | Project controls | The decision, its date, and the contract it was made under | The determination itself | Entitlement · recovery position |
| Record set per package | Each contractor | Known to be separate, on separate cut-offs | The reporting calendar | What each Engineer can actually see |
The second row is the one worth doing first and the one most projects skip. Quoting the handover obligation rather than summarising it matters because the difference between “complete the slab” and “release the slab to the following trade” is the entire question, and a summary loses it.
Practical insight
Take one interface on your project where another party has to finish before you can start.
Answer three questions from the contracts rather than from the programme. Does their contract oblige them to hand that area over to you, or only to complete their own work? If they are late, which Engineer determines your entitlement, and do they have any authority over the party who caused it? And if your extension is granted, is there a route by which the employer recovers it from them?
Where the answers are handover-not-obliged, different-Engineer, and no-route, you have found a delay that will be granted to you and paid for by nobody — which is the best possible position to be in, and worth knowing before you need it rather than after.
Key takeaways
- Every word of the Engineer's role survives on a multi-contract job. The assumption that there is one of them doesn't.
- The appointment is made contract by contract, and so is the authority.
- Impartiality runs between the parties to that contract. An Engineer owes nothing to a contractor who is a stranger to it.
- A determination that two weeks were lost is not a finding against whoever caused them.
- Evidence doesn't travel. Each Engineer sees one package's records and can compel nothing from the other.
- The same fortnight can be examined twice, from two record sets, by two people with no duty to speak.
- Where the determinations differ, the employer holds the difference. That is the integration risk arriving in a specific form.
- Read the interface obligation on day one. Finding out during a determination is what makes a delay unrecoverable.
